2.Comparison of detection sensitivity of RDA and SHDD methods in cloning differential genes
Cancer Research and Clinic 2010;22(2):84-88
Objective To establish matched-pairs of DNA samples with copy-number controlled differential target genes, and to compare the detection sensitivity of typical Representational Difference Analysis (RDA) method and Subtractive Hybridization Difference Display (SHDD) method in isolating differential genes.Methods Two gene fragments (376 bp and 869 bp in length respectively) cloned by PCR using Human Papilloma Virus (HPV) DNA as template were used as differential target genes, and mixed with human genome DNA. Five matched, pairs of human genome DNA samples with gradually increased difference in copy numbers of target genes were established and RDA and SHDD methods were performed to clone differential target genes and compared their detection sensitivity. Results By using RDA method, 376 bp fragment with 6-fold difference and 869 bp fragment with 8-fold difference were cloned.However, both of these two target fragments with 4-fold difference were isolated using SHDD method.Conclusion The SHDD method adopts balanced bi-directional subtractive hybridization between two sample difference products and avoids loss of differential target genes caused by unbalanced subtractive hybridization of RDA method, and thus outweighs RDA method in isolating target genes, especially long-length target fragments, with small difference.

6.Correlation between abnormal heterogeneous nuclear ribonucleo-protein expression and tumors
Chinese Journal of Clinical Oncology 2014;(22):1466-1469
Heterogeneous nuclear ribonucleoprotein (hnRNP) is a family of multifunctional nuclear RNA-binding proteins that regulate the alternative splicing of pre-mRNA and the transport, translation, and stability of mRNA. The most abundant and best charac-terized proteins of this group are hnRNP A1 and hnRNP A2, which share a high degree of sequence homology and functional similarity. HnRNP A1 and hnRNP A2 are upregulated in multiple human tumors and modulate the alternative splicing and mRNA stability of vari-ous tumor-related genes critical to tumor cell growth, apoptosis, inflammatory and immune reactions, and epithelial-to-mesenchymal transition. Therefore, hnRNP A1 and hnRNP A2 have potential diagnostic, prognostic, and therapeutic values.
7.Expression and significance of peroxisome proliferator-activated receptor gamma in breast tissue in obese patients with breast cancer
Yinmou GUO ; Yong GUO ; Jianzhi GAO
Chinese Journal of Postgraduates of Medicine 2011;34(35):10-12
Objective To explore the expression and clinical significance of peroxisome proliferator-activated receptor gamma (PPAR γ) in breast tissue in obese patients with breast cancer.Methods Breast tissue samples were collected from 60 obese patients with breast cancer (obese group),60 normal weight patients with breast cancer (normal weight group),the expression of PPAR γmRNA and protein of breast tissue were detected by reverse transcriptase-polymerase chain reaction (RT-PCR) and immunohistochemistry in all patients,and the data was analyzed between PPARγ mRNA and protein.Results Compared with normal weight group,the expression of PPAR γ mRNA and protein of breast tissue in obese group were increased obviously(0.79 ± 0.06 vs 0.42 ± 0.04,0.55 ± 0.07 vs 0.23 ± 0.03 )(P< 0.05 ),while the expression of PPAR 3 mRNA and protein were positively correlated (r =0.81,P< 0.05 ).In obese group,the positive expression of PPAR γ was 47 cases with 10 cases (21.3%) recurrence and metastasis,the negative expression of PPAR 3 was 13 cases with 11 cases (84.6%) recurrence and metastaais,there was significant difference(P < 0.05 ).In normal weight group,the positive expression of PPAR γwas 19 cases with 4 cases ( 21.1% ) recurrence and metastasis,the negative expression of PPAR 3 was 41 cases with 10 cases (24.4%) recurrence and metastasis,there was no significant difference (P > 0.05 ).Conclusions Obese patients with breast cancer own a high expression trend of expression of PPAR γ mRNA and protein of breast tissue,which indicates that PPARγ may be play an important role in occurrence,evolvement and prognosis of obesity-related breast cancer.
8.Reviews on Foodborne Fibrinolytic Enzyme
Wen-Hua LUO ; Yong GUO ;
China Biotechnology 2006;0(08):-
Thrombolytic therapy is a safe and effective way to cure thrombosis. Developing the safe,effective and cheap therapeutic thromolytic agents are important to prevent and cure thrombosis. In recent years,several fibrinolytic enzymes have been found in the resources of Asian traditional fermented foods,such as Japanese natto,Korea Chungkook-Jang,Chinese Douchi and fermented shrimp paste. These fibrinolytic enzymes secreted by food-grade microorganisms are safe and effective,and are potent thrombolytic agents. The physical and biochemical properties,thrombolytic characteristics,and the potential applications of these fibrinolytic enzymes from Asian fermented food,are reviewed.
9.Whole Genome Shuffling to Enhance Activity of Fibrinolytic Enzyme-producing Strains
Hui-Yi LIANG ; Yong GUO ;
China Biotechnology 2006;0(10):-
DC-12 is a Bacillus strain with strong fibrinolytic activity was screened from Douchi.A novel breeding technology——whole genome shuffling was applied to enhance the production of fibrinolytic enzyme.First of all,a candidate mutant library was constructed by treating DC-12 with ultraviolet rays andhNO2,respectively.Based on studying the optimum conditions for protoplast preparation and regeneration of DC-12,multi-parental whole genome shuffling with 4 strains was conceded by protoplasts electrical fusion,then combines with the screening method of double-inactive protoplast,two strains withhigher yield of fibrinolytic enzyme were obtained effectively,which can descend stably after five generations,and their enzyme production reached 2710 IU/ml,which was increased by 4~5 fold compared with the mutants,respectively.
10.Mild moxibustion plus loratadine tablets for children with allergic rhinitis: a randomized controlled trial
Journal of Acupuncture and Tuina Science 2021;19(6):419-424
Objective: To explore the efficacy of mild moxibustion plus loratadine tablets for children with allergic rhinitis (AR).Methods: A total of 80 children were randomized into a control group and an observation group, with 40 cases in each group. The control group was treated with loratadine tablets, and the observation group was treated with mild moxibustion plus loratadine tablets. Before and after treatment, the total nasal symptom score (TNSS) was evaluated, and the serum eosinophils (EOS) count, and the interleukin (IL)-27 and macrophage migration inhibitory factor (MIF) levels were measured. Clinical efficacy was evaluated after treatment. Results: The total effective rate of the observation group was higher than that of the control group (P<0.05). After treatment, the TNSS in both groups decreased (P<0.05), and the TNSS in the observation group was lower than that in the control group (P<0.05); the serum EOS count in both groups decreased (P<0.05), and the serum EOS count in the observation group was lower than that in the control group (P<0.05). The serum IL-27 level in the control group had no statistical difference compared with the same group before treatment (P>0.05), and the serum MIF level decreased after treatment (P<0.05). The serum IL-27 level in the observation group increased after treatment (P<0.05), and the serum MIF level decreased after treatment (P<0.05), and were both statistically different from those in the control group (P<0.05). Conclusion: Mild moxibustion plus loratadine tablets is effective in treating children with AR. It can significantly improve the nasal symptoms and reduce the serum EOS count, which may be related to the regulation of the serum IL-27 and MIF levels.
